The Ravens 2024 season ended in familiar fashion, as the team lost in the AFC playoffs despite having Super Bowl aspirations once again.

Lamar Jackson had another MVP-caliber season, as he put up career-high numbers in passing yards and passing touchdowns with 4,172 yards and 41 TDs. The 28-year-old signal-caller remains one of the premier players in the NFL and is the biggest reason why the Ravens remain a Super Bowl threat in 2025.

Baltimore is coming off a second-straight AFC North title, which is impressive in such a difficult division. The Ravens outlasted the rival Steelers for the division lead despite falling behind early in the year, and they have stayed a step ahead of the Bengals, who have stalled in the past two seasons. The Browns, meanwhile, bottomed out and weren’t a threat in the slightest.

However, the Ravens’ schedule doesn’t get any easier in 2025, as Baltimore will face many teams with similarly high expectations.

Ravens strength of schedule

The Ravens had a strong season last year despite a difficult schedule, as they played 10 games against playoff teams in 2024. Baltimore still did well in those games, going 7-3.

With a first-place schedule in the AFC, the Ravens will have one of the tougher schedules in the NFL in 2025. Baltimore’s opponents combined to have a .533 winning percentage in 2024, making for the ninth-toughest schedule in the NFL this season.

Toughest tests: The Ravens’ two most challenging games in 2025 will be against the two teams that eliminated them in the past two postseasons: the Bills and Chiefs. However, Baltimore also will play a tough NFL North division, headlined by hosting the Lions. Perhaps just as tough, they have to travel to Green Bay and Minnesota in addition to getting the Rams and Texans at home.

Biggest breaks: Besides getting the Browns twice, like they do every year, Baltimore will also host the Jets in 2025. Those three games against Cleveland and New York should give the Ravens a break from an otherwise difficult schedule. Hosting New England and Chicago should also make for easier games despite both teams improving this offseason.
